Reply #10 – December 05, 2008, 08:33:13 AM Works for me.The axle end to bearing race distances are as follows:83-85 25.75" to 27.19"86-88 26.63 to 28.38"The 86-88 7.5 axle housing is wider by approx 3/4" per side, thus the bearings are in a different spot on the axles. The overall length of the axles is the same. Quote Selected
